Default RE: .308 BLR vs Rem Model 7

Between the BLR and the Model 7, I'd take the Rem. model 7. But, like Portage, the stock doesn't fit me too well either. It's a good rifle, but just not for me. Check one out, and see how it fits/feels to you.
Other alternatives might be the Ruger Ultra-Light, which also has a 20" barrel, and is available in 308Win.
Also, take a look at the Winchester Featherweight with the walnut stock and stainless barrel/action. Available in 308Win. with 22" barrel (can always find a 'smith to cut the barrel back a couple inches and recrown, for maybe $40+/-).
